RichTextBox.GetPositionFromPoint(Point, Boolean) Yöntem

Tanım

Belirtilen konuma en yakın ekleme noktasına işaret eden bir TextPointer döndürür.

public:
 System::Windows::Documents::TextPointer ^ GetPositionFromPoint(System::Windows::Point point, bool snapToText);
public System.Windows.Documents.TextPointer GetPositionFromPoint (System.Windows.Point point, bool snapToText);
member this.GetPositionFromPoint : System.Windows.Point * bool -> System.Windows.Documents.TextPointer
Public Function GetPositionFromPoint (point As Point, snapToText As Boolean) As TextPointer

Parametreler

point
Point

alınacak Point konumu belirten nesne TextPointer .

snapToText
Boolean

isetrue, bu yöntem sağlanan Point karakterin sınırlayıcı kutusunun içinde olup olmadığına bakılmaksızın her zaman belirtilen için Point en yakın ekleme konumunu belirten bir döndürürTextPointer.

isefalse, belirtilen Point herhangi bir karakter sınırlayıcı kutu içinde değilse bu yöntem döndürürnull.

Döndürülenler

TextPointer

TextPointer Sağlanan nokta için en yakın ekleme konumunu belirten veya null varsa snapToText false ve sağlanan Point herhangi bir karakterin sınırlayıcı kutusu içinde değilse. Döndürülenin TextPointer genellikle iki karakter arasındaki konum olduğunu unutmayın. LogicalDirection döndürülen TextPointer iki karakterden TextPointer hangisine karşılık gelen belirlemek için özelliğini kullanın.

Özel durumlar

için RichTextBox düzen bilgileri geçerli değilse oluşturulur.

Açıklamalar

RichTextBox , kaynağının sol üst köşesinde RichTextBoxbulunan standart bir koordinat sistemi kullanır.

Şunlara uygulanır